Functionalâ Role, âElectrical Requirements,⢠and âŁPerformance Specifications⢠of the Drain â˘Pump⤠and⤠Motor Assembly
The A00126501⤠Frigidaire Dishwasher Drain Pump and Motor Assembly couples a small centrifugal impeller toâ a compact â¤electric motor to remove âwashâ and rinse water from theâ dishwasher sump and âforce âŁit through the drain hose.⢠Inâ operation the âmotor spins âŁthe impeller during âthe drain phase commanded by the control⤠board; â˘the assembly â¤must match the dishwasher’s sump â˘flange, mounting points andâ electrical connector âto ensure a watertight seal and correct⤠electrical interface.⢠The pump housing â˘contains âthe impeller, shaft sealand aâ motor with builtâin thermal⢠protection; âŁmechanical⣠wear (worn impeller, clogged inlet)⢠and electricalâ issues⣠(broken âconnector, â¤open winding) areâ theâ typical causes for reduced flow⢠or failure⢠to evacuate water, so replacements â˘should âŁbe checked for âphysical âfit âand connector pinout beforeâ installation.
Electrically this âŁclass of⤠dishwasher drain pump is designed forâ singleâphase mains operation in â¤North American appliances, with a nominal rating of 120 Vâ AC at 60 Hz and a shortâduty⣠design intended forâ intermittentâ drain cycles rather than continuous operation. Typical running⢠current âfor similar assemblies⤠falls roughly inâ the â˘0.4-1.2 A rangeâ depending on model âload⣠and backpressure; stalled or blocked impellers will âŁdrawâ higher current and may trip thermal protection. âFor âpractical troubleshooting, âverifyâ presence of⢠120 V at âŁthe pump âŁconnector during the drainâ command, measureâ motor winding continuity withâ a multimeterand inspect the impeller and inlet for debris. â¤Replacing the unit with A00126501 requiresâ confirming the electrical connectorâ type, mounting orientationandâ hose â¤barb size âto maintain compatible flow performance and reliable sealing.
- Commonâ symptoms: failure to drain, âŁhumming/noise with no⢠flow,⢠intermittent operation,â or âleaking at⣠the sumpâ seal.
- Installation checks: confirm connector pinout, hoseâ diameterand mountingâ flange âalignment âbefore final assembly.
- Troubleshooting⣠tips: measure supply voltage duringâ drain cycle, check winding resistanceand â˘inspect impeller â˘for debris or damage.

In practice, troubleshooting the pump⣠assembly starts with simple mechanical checks âand progresses to â¤electrical verification: remove visible debrisâ from the impeller chamber, âŁspin the impeller⤠to confirmâ free rotation,⢠then check winding continuity and applied â˘voltage⣠during a drain command. âFor example, aâ dishwasher that makes a steady hum but fails to evacuate⣠oftenâ indicates⣠a mechanically⤠jammed âŁimpeller or âcollapsed inlet âhose rather than an electrical fault; conversely, âan open winding or âno applied voltage requires inspection of the control board and wiring âharness. When replacing the assembly, align⢠the unit so the inlet/outlet âandâ mounting tabs match the sump⢠and confirm hoseâ clamps are tight; test the drain cycle after reassembly⤠to verify â˘correct flow and absence of âleaks.

Electrical⣠and signal patterns from the dishwasher âcontrol⢠module provide strong diagnostic direction: a single short-duration voltage pulse⣠typically indicates a commanded pump cycle while aâ sustainedâ 120 V⢠(or the ânominal supplyâ for the model) during the drain phase âindicates continuous drive. âŁIf the control provides the expected drive signal â¤but the pump does not spin, âisolate the assembly â¤and check âŁmotor winding continuity and rotor freedom; a valid continuity readingâ withâ no rotation â¤usually points toâ mechanical binding or a â˘damaged shaft/impeller. Conversely, if the pump runs but drains slowly, walk the hose âpath and check the check â¤valve and â¤air gap â¤for restriction âbefore⤠replacing⣠the assembly, since âexternal blockages often mimic pump failure.
Replacement Considerations, Model Compatibilityand StepâbyâStepâ Installation⤠Procedures
The A00126501 Frigidaire Dishwasher⣠Drain Pump and Motor Assembly is the⣠combined pump âhousing⤠andâ electric motor that removes washâ and rinse water from the sump and forces it into the â˘household âdrain during â˘drain⤠cycles. The âmotor drives a molded impeller inside a sealed â˘plastic housing; the impeller, inlet â˘strainerand âanyâ integrated â¤oneâway valve control flow âand âprevent backflow. Typical operational symptoms of a failingâ unit include noâ drain â(water⤠remains⣠in the tub), a humming motor with little or no water movement (indicating an obstructed âor âseized impeller), intermittent operation,⣠or water⣠leakage at the pump seals. Technicians should âinspect⣠the âimpeller for debris, verify motor winding âcontinuity with aâ multimeterand observe whether â˘the motor shaft spinsâ freely â˘to differentiate between electrical and mechanical failure modes.
Compatibility depends on âmechanical mounting, electricalâ connector typeand hose barb dimensions rather than the visual⢠appearance alone; confirmâ that the replacement matches the original pump’s bolt pattern, wire harness â¤connector count and pin âarrangement,â and drain hose⣠coupling size. Whenâ replacing the assembly, replace gaskets⤠and hose â˘clamps and route the drain hose and air gap exactly âas⢠originally installed to avoid siphoning or slowâdrain problems. âBelow is a practical installation checklist⤠and a concise set â¤of replacement steps to follow during service.
- disconnect power at â¤the breaker andâ turn âŁoff â¤the âwater supply; remove the lower âŁrack and⣠access panel.
- Place towels orâ a container âunder the pump area and remove âresidual water â˘from the sump âand âŁhoses.
- Disconnect the⤠pump electrical connector(s) and note⢠wire âpositions; loosen hose â¤clamps and â˘detach drain and ârecirculation hoses.
- Remove mounting⤠screws or clips securing the pump assembly, extract the old unit,⢠and inspect mounting points and⤠seals.
- Install⤠the new assembly ensuring⢠correctâ orientation,⤠seat â¤the gasket, tighten mounting⣠fasteners evenlyandâ reconnectâ hosesâ and electrical connectors.
- Restore power and run a short âŁdrain cycle while âchecking for leaks, properâ drainingand abnormal⢠noise or vibration.

Q&A
Which dishwasher⣠models⤠is the A00126501 Frigidaire drain pump and motor assembly â¤compatible with?
The A00126501 drain âpump and motor assembly is an OEM Frigidaireâ part designed for many Frigidaire-built built-in dishwashers and some rebranded models (Kenmore, Electrolux â˘variants).Compatibility âŁdepends on the specific dishwasher⤠model number.Always⣠confirm compatibility by entering âyour fullâ appliance⣠model number on the âFrigidaire parts site or checking the â˘part lookup âat⤠an authorized parts âdealer before ordering.
what are the common symptoms âthatâ indicate the A00126501 drain pump has âfailed?
Common symptoms include: dishwasher â˘won’t drain or leaves water in the tub after a cycle; motor hums but âimpeller doesn’tâ turn;⤠unusual loud grinding or rattling noises during drain; âŁerror codes related to draining or â˘water â˘not⤠removed; and visible âŁleaks under â¤the dishwasher around the pump area. Some symptoms can also be â¤caused â¤by a clogged drain hose,garbage disposal knockout,or sump obstruction,so inspect those⤠first.
Howâ can I⤠test âthe drain pump and motor to determine if it âŁneedsâ replacement?
Start âby disconnecting power⣠to the dishwasher. Check for clogsâ in the filter,airâ gap,drain hose,and âgarbage disposal. If those are clear,youâ can access the âpump: visually inspect theâ impeller â¤for debris and⤠try to⢠spin it by hand â˘(with power off).Use a multimeter to checkâ for electrical continuity across the pump motor terminals â- a healthyâ motor will show continuity (not infinite⣠resistance). Also â¤check⢠the⣠motor label⤠for ratedâ voltage and apply powerâ only âŁif youâ are qualified âand follow safety procedures. â˘If the motor hums but theâ impeller won’t turn or âthere’s no⣠continuity, replacement âis âusually required.
What tools and supplies do I need and âhow âŁlong does replacement typically take?
common tools: Phillips and â¤flat screwdrivers, nut drivers âor⤠socket set (typically â1/4″-5/16″), pliers,⤠a multimeter,â towels or a âsmall bucket âŁto catch waterand optionally⢠a putty âŁknife⢠to âremove the toe⤠kick. Replacement time ranges from aboutâ 30 minutes âto 1.5 hours depending⤠on your experienceâ and dishwasher configuration. â˘Have replacement gaskets or â¤O-rings âhandy if â¤the⢠old seals are damaged.
Can⢠I replace the A00126501 myself,and what safety⢠precautions should I take?
Yes,a competent DIYer can replace the pump,but always disconnect electrical power at⣠the breaker and shut off the water supply before starting. wear gloves âto protect hands from sharp edges.â Label or photograph electrical connections before disconnecting soâ you can reconnect correctly. If you are unsure aboutâ working with mains voltage or accessing⢠internal components, hire âaâ qualified appliance technician.
What wiring or voltage considerations are there for the drain â˘pump motor?
Most âU.S.â dishwasher drain pump motors â˘are driven â¤by⤠line voltage (commonly 120 VAC) âŁor switched by⢠theâ control board-checkâ the âŁpump motor’sâ label⤠for the â¤exact⣠rated voltage. The pump wires typically connect to a small wiring harness or spadeâ terminals.â Doâ not apply âvoltage directly unless you âknow âthe correct âterminals and safe testing procedures. Alwaysâ verify power is off before disconnecting or reconnecting wiring.
Why is the pump noisy after âŁI installed a â˘new A00126501andâ how can I fix it?
Post-install noise can be caused by⣠debris trapped in theâ impeller, improper mounting (vibration âagainst the chassis), a⤠damaged impelleror a faulty/new-but-defective motor. âFirst, verify the pump was installed with correct gaskets and mounting screws tightened evenly and that âhoses are secured and not rubbing. If⢠noise continues, remove the pump âand âinspect⣠the impeller for â¤damage or foreignâ objects. If theâ assembly is new and defective, return â¤orâ replace it under warranty.
Are thereâ maintenance⤠tips to âŁextend â¤the⤠life⣠of the âA00126501 drain pump?
Regular maintenance helps extendâ pump⢠life:â keep the dishwasher â˘filter⣠and sump âŁarea clean of food debris,runâ a monthly cleaning âcycle withâ dishwasher cleaner,ensureâ the drainâ hose is routed properly âŁand free of kinks,and clear the garbage âŁdisposal knockout if⣠connected. Avoid running â¤the dishwasher âŁwith excessive hard⢠debris (egg shells, bones, etc.) that â¤can âdamage the impeller. âIf you notice reduced draining⣠or unusual sounds,inspect the pumpâ area promptly to prevent motor damage.
